EXERCISE #1
Develop a motivational plan of attack – outline
of ways you can proactively motivate your
STUDENT-ATHLETE’S?
MUST follow TRI writing method for each
T = Thesis (Your idea - What specifically)
R = Reference (cite ref from lecture = support)
I = Illustration (concrete example of Mo method)
